Runbook — Pipewisp metrics-aggregation sidecar, release step 4. Once the aggregator image passes smoke checks in staging, drain one node at a time and confirm counters resume within 90 seconds. If gauges flatline, roll back immediately; do not restart the sidecar in place. Before promoting to production, the artifact must be re-signed, since the sidecar refuses unsigned bundles at boot. On-call owns this step during the release window. Sign the promoted image using the deploy key below.

rollout seal: bky19_eMLCfa2rZ3EgiNqssvu

### Autocomplete index latency

Quickfind suggestions on Marlowe search are taking 800ms+ at peak. Root cause: the prefix index isn't being warmed after the nightly rebuild. Mitigation shipped: warm-up pass added to the rebuild job. Full fix (incremental index) targeted for next sprint. Latency graphs in the sync deck reference the index build token below.

session token of hagug-bagag = htk21_27b5a7c274cb3ae33d180

## Known Issue: Autocomplete Index Latency

Welcome to the Lanternbox search team. One thing you'll hear about early is the autocomplete index: it was built before we sharded, and prefix queries now scan far more rows than intended. Until the rework lands, we mitigate with nightly reindex jobs. To inspect the index locally, connect to the staging replica with the connection string below.

database URL for bahop-yagep: mssql://sildor_svc:35ha7jz@db-fb6d.nelvrodyn.example:5432/casath